Which statement describes the range of a relation?

Explanation:
Range is the set of y-values that the relation can produce. In any relation, each ordered pair has an x-coordinate and a y-coordinate. The x-values across all pairs form the domain, while the y-values across all pairs form the range. The range collects all possible outputs (as a set, so repeated y-values only appear once). For example, if the relation has pairs like (−2,5), (0,3), and (1,5), the range is {3, 5}. That’s why describing the range as the set of y-values is the correct understanding.
